- The distance between Essaouira, Morocco and Napier, Hawkes Bay, New Zealand is approximately 18,942 km or 11,771 mi.
- To reach Essaouira in this distance one would set out from Napier, Hawkes Bay bearing 143.6°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Essaouira bearing 32.5° or NNE .
- Essaouira has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Napier, Hawkes Bay has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The annual average temperature is 3 °C (5.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.1 °C (9.2°F) less in Essaouira.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 469.1 mm (18.5 in) less which is equivalent to 469.1 l/m² (11.51 US gal/ft²) or 4,691,000 l/ha (501,499 US gal/ac) less. About 3/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.7° higher in Essaouira than in Napier, Hawkes Bay.
